Our Water Submersible Pump Guide: Selecting the Right Size ( One Inch, 1.5 Inch & More )

Determining the ideal water device size for your application is vital. Honda offers a range of water devices , and understanding their capacity—often specified by outlet pipe diameter –is key. A 1" discharge tube generally handles lower flow rates, suitable for smaller tasks like draining cellars . Opting for a one and a half inch or larger hose allows the pump to move a greater volume of water, perfect for agricultural needs . Always consider the total head pressure – the vertical distance water must be lifted plus friction loss - when choosing your Honda water unit ; an undersized pump will struggle and may overheat, while an oversized one is simply inefficient.

Selecting a Right Honda Water Pump: 1 Inch vs. 1.5"

Deciding between a 1-inch or 1.5-inch Honda water pump can be difficult , particularly for those unfamiliar to the world of irrigation . The primary difference lies in their output ; a 1.5-inch model generally moves a greater volume of water per minute , making it better suited for demanding tasks like extensive irrigation or shifting water over longer distances and at greater heights. However, this increased performance comes with a cost ; 1.5-inch pumps are typically pricier and may require a beefier power source. If you're only using the pump for smaller applications like filling a pool or watering a small garden, a 1-inch model will likely suffice . Carefully consider your specific needs and budget to make the optimal selection.

Maximize Output: Water Pump Options for Your 10kW Honda Generator

To enhance the effectiveness of your 10kW Honda engine, pairing it with a right-sized water pump is vital. Several choices exist, each offering different characteristics. Consider the flow rate of water you need to move; smaller pumps, around 1-2 horsepower, are sufficient for basic tasks like filling a small pond or irrigation. For more demanding applications – such as powering a pressure washer or transferring larger quantities of water – you'll want a larger pump, potentially 3-5 horsepower. Ensure the water pump’s starting and running wattage doesn't exceed your generator’s output, generally staying below 7kW to allow for other loads. Here's a breakdown:

  • Small Irrigation/Pond Filling: A 1-2 HP pump offers great performance.
  • Pressure Washing/Larger Transfers: Opt for a 3-5 HP water pump.
  • Check Wattage Requirements: Ensure the pump’s power demand is within your generator's limitations.

Remember to factor in the distance the water needs to be lifted (head pressure) as this directly affects fluid handling performance.
